About the company

Ilsung Construction Co., Ltd. operates as a construction company in South Korea. It undertakes housing, building, plant, and infrastructure works under the True-L brand. The company was founded in 1978 and is headquartered in Yongin-si, South Korea. Ilsung Construction Co., Ltd. operates as a subsidiary of Ib Capital Ltd.

How we calculate Fair Value

Each company is valued through a stack of independent intrinsic-value models (DCF variants, residual-income, multiples and more), blended into one family-balanced consensus and weighted by how much trustworthy data backs it. A separate quality layer scores the fundamentals. Every input is real reported data — nothing guessed.
